Home
last modified time | relevance | path

Searched full:proto (Results 1 – 25 of 169) sorted by relevance

1234567

/nanopb-3.4.0/tests/regression/issue_610/
DSConscript2 # Error "'dict_values' object does not support indexing" while compiling .proto files
7 env.NanopbProto("LogMessage.proto")
8 env.NanopbProto(["DataPacket.proto", "LogMessage.proto"])
14 'nanopb_generator_bug/first/a/aa.proto',
15 'nanopb_generator_bug/first/a/ab.proto',
16 'nanopb_generator_bug/first/a.proto',
17 'nanopb_generator_bug/first/b/ba.proto',
18 'nanopb_generator_bug/first/b.proto',
19 'nanopb_generator_bug/first.proto'
29 env2.Object(f.replace('.proto', '.pb.c'))
/nanopb-3.4.0/tests/generator_relative_paths/
DSConscript4 # user@host:.../build$ nanopb_generator -D . -I ../proto ../proto/simple.proto
5 # user@host:.../build$ nanopb_generator -D . -I ../proto ../proto/protobuf/any.proto
15 # +-- proto
17 # | +-- any.proto
18 # +-- simple.proto
27 ["proto/protobuf/any.proto", "proto/simple.proto"],
31 …+ " -D$BUILDDIR/generator_relative_paths/build -I$BUILDDIR/generator_relative_paths/proto $SOURCES"
40 env.Command(["test.pb.c", "test.pb.h"], "test.proto",
41 env['NANOPB_GENERATOR'] + " test.proto",
/nanopb-3.4.0/tests/special_characters/
DSConscript1 # Test that special characters in .proto filenames work.
5 env.NanopbProto(["funny-proto+name has.characters.proto", "funny-proto+name has.characters.options"…
6 env.Object("funny-proto+name has.characters.pb.c")
7 env.Match(['funny-proto+name has.characters.pb.h', 'specchars.expected'])
/nanopb-3.4.0/examples/platformio/
Dplatformio.ini2 ; You can setup `custom_nanopb_protos` `nanopb_options` vars to generate code from proto files
7 ; `$BUILD_DIR/nanopb/md5` - MD5 files to track changes in source .proto/.options
22 +<proto/pio_with_options.proto>
35 +<proto/pio_without_options.proto>
48 +<proto/pio_without_options.proto>
/nanopb-3.4.0/examples/cmake_relpath/
DCMakeLists.txt8 nanopb_generate_cpp(PROTO_SRCS PROTO_HDRS RELPATH proto
9 proto/simple.proto proto/sub/unlucky.proto)
/nanopb-3.4.0/tests/typename_mangling/
DSConscript13 env.Command("strip_package.proto", "with_package.proto", Copy("$TARGET", "$SOURCE"))
18 env.Command("flatten.proto", "with_package.proto", Copy("$TARGET", "$SOURCE"))
23 env.Command("package_initials.proto", "with_package.proto", Copy("$TARGET", "$SOURCE"))
/nanopb-3.4.0/tests/regression/issue_692/
DSConscript6 env.NanopbProto("other.proto")
7 env.NanopbProto(["oneof.proto", "other.proto"])
/nanopb-3.4.0/tests/regression/issue_637/
DSConscript6 env.NanopbProto("other.proto")
7 env.NanopbProto(["oneof.proto", "other.proto"])
/nanopb-3.4.0/tests/regression/issue_524/
DSConscript6 env.NanopbProto("submessage.proto")
7 env.NanopbProto("oneof.proto")
8 env.Depends("oneof.pb.c", "submessage.proto")
/nanopb-3.4.0/
DBUILD.bazel1 load("@rules_proto//proto:defs.bzl", "proto_library")
66 "generator/proto/google/protobuf/descriptor.proto",
68 strip_import_prefix = "generator/proto/",
74 "generator/proto/nanopb.proto",
76 strip_import_prefix = "generator/proto/",
/nanopb-3.4.0/tests/regression/issue_795/
DSConscript11 opts.NanopbProto("test.proto")
12 opts.NanopbProto("test2.proto")
13 opts.NanopbProto("test3.proto")
/nanopb-3.4.0/tools/
Dmake_windows_package.sh19 # Rebuild the Python .proto files and .pyc
28 # Include Google's descriptor.proto and nanopb.proto
30 cp -pr $DEST/generator/proto $DEST/generator-bin/proto
40 -o -name '*.proto' -o -name '*.py' -o -name '*.options' \
Dmake_mac_package.sh20 # Rebuild the Python .proto files and .pyc
29 # Include Google's descriptor.proto and nanopb.proto
31 cp -pr $DEST/generator/proto $DEST/generator-bin/proto
Dmake_linux_package.sh20 # Rebuild the Python .proto files and .pyc
29 # Include Google's descriptor.proto and nanopb.proto
31 cp -pr $DEST/generator/proto $DEST/generator-bin/proto
/nanopb-3.4.0/tests/alltypes/
DSConscript17 ["encode_alltypes.output", "alltypes.proto"],
20 ["encode_alltypes.output.decoded", "alltypes.proto"],
28 ["optionals.output", "alltypes.proto"],
31 ["optionals.output.decoded", "alltypes.proto"],
39 ["zeroinit.output", "alltypes.proto"],
42 ["zeroinit.output.decoded", "alltypes.proto"],
/nanopb-3.4.0/tests/message_sizes/
Dmessages2.proto3 import 'nanopb.proto';
4 import 'messages1.proto';
/nanopb-3.4.0/tests/regression/issue_783/folder_B/
Dfile_B.proto4 import "folder_A/file_A.proto";
5 import "folder_C/file_C.proto";
/nanopb-3.4.0/tests/package_name_nanopb/
DSConscript1 # Check that alltypes test case works also when the .proto file defines
11 'import "nanopb.proto";\n' +
15 # Build a modified alltypes.proto
16 env.Command("alltypes.proto", "#alltypes/alltypes.proto",
/nanopb-3.4.0/tests/regression/issue_610/nanopb_generator_bug/
Dfirst.proto3 import "nanopb_generator_bug/first/a.proto";
4 import "nanopb_generator_bug/first/b.proto";
/nanopb-3.4.0/tests/regression/issue_610/nanopb_generator_bug/first/
Da.proto5 import "nanopb_generator_bug/first/a/aa.proto";
6 import "nanopb_generator_bug/first/a/ab.proto";
/nanopb-3.4.0/generator/proto/
D__init__.py1 '''This file dynamically builds the proto definitions for Python.'''
31 '''Try to build a .proto file for python-protobuf.
58 # To work, the generator needs python-protobuf built version of nanopb.proto.
61 # 1) Load a previously generated generator/proto/nanopb_pb2.py
62 # 2) Use protoc to build it and store it permanently generator/proto/nanopb_pb2.py
75 protosrc = os.path.join(dirname, "nanopb.proto")
97 # Try to rebuild into generator/proto directory
104 sys.stderr.write("Failed to import generator/proto/nanopb_pb2.py:\n")
/nanopb-3.4.0/tests/regression/issue_494/
DSConscript10 env.Command("oneof.pb", "oneof.proto", "$PROTOC $PROTOCFLAGS -I$BUILDDIR/regression/issue_494 -o$TA…
12 env.NanopbProto("submessage.proto")
13 env.Depends("oneof.pb", "submessage.proto")
/nanopb-3.4.0/tests/alltypes_proto3/
DSConscript16 ["encode_alltypes.output", "alltypes.proto"],
19 ["encode_alltypes.output.decoded", "alltypes.proto"],
27 ["optionals.output", "alltypes.proto"],
30 ["optionals.output.decoded", "alltypes.proto"],
/nanopb-3.4.0/tests/cyclic_messages/
DSConscript6 env.Command("cyclic_callback.proto", "cyclic.proto", c)
/nanopb-3.4.0/tests/regression/issue_118/
DSConscript1 # Regression test for Issue 118: Short enum names in imported proto files are not honoured
10 env.NanopbProto(["enumuse", "enumdef.proto"])

1234567